Vienna’s Ring-Tram begins its Ring Tour

The new Vienna Ring-Tram, still in yellow, will take visitors to Vienna on a tour of the most beautiful parts of the city along the Wiener Linien tram lines.
The tram will run daily from 10.00am to 6.00pm and will show tourists the sites around the ring, taking the same route as the former Einser line. A round trip takes 23.5 minutes.
The end station is Schwedenplatz, where the tram arrives every 15 and 45 minutes past the hour, departing once more 6 minutes later. However, the first trip of the day at 10.00am starts at the “Opera”. The tram stops at every ring station and getting off and on is possible anywhere.
The perfect ticket is available for every passenger. In summer the tram will continue running until 7.00pm. If necessary, a second tram will be put into operation and the interval reduced to 15 minutes.
Top class technology on board
There is room on board the Vienna Ring-Tram, a classic E1 streetcar, for 35 passengers (31 seats with headphone connections), with three transverse seats for children and space for one pushchair. During the trip, passengers are provided with information about the city sites via the LCD screens and headphones. It is possible to choose between seven languages (German, English, French, Spanish, Italian, Russian and Japanese).
Tickets and prices:
- 24 hour Combi Ticket (incl. zone 100): 14 Euro
- 24 hour Ring-Tram ticket: 9 Euros
- 24 hour Ring-Tram discounted ticket: 5 Euros
- 1 Ring Tour (1/2 hour): 6 Euros
- 1 Ring Tour (1/2 hour) child: 4 Euros
All tickets can be pre-booked or purchased online from Wiener Linien. Wiener Linien network travel cards are not applicable.
